Problem 42858. Block average ignoring NaN values
Given a matrix, calculate the block average of each disjoint sub-matrix while ignoring NaN values. Assume that the size of the matrix along each dimension is an integer multiple of the size of the sub-matrix along the same dimension.
- Input: matrix A and the size of each sub-matrix subsz
- Output: B = blknanavg(A,subsz)
Example:
A = [1 2 3 4 5 6 7 8 NaN];
subsz = [1 3];
B = [2 5 (7+8)/2];Hint: this is related to Problem 42856. Block average.
